这里演示JS仿腾讯微博无刷新删除效果,将显示在微博列表里的内容删除,运用AJAX技术,无刷新删除微博的内容,参考性强,希望对初学AJAX的朋友有所帮助。
在线演示地址如下:
具体代码如下:
仿腾讯微博效果
出处: https://www.jb51.net/article/73484.htm
笔记:
* 在事件绑定中用了一句 (oElement["_" + sEvent + fnHandler] = fnHandler, oElement[sEvent + fnHandler] = function () {oElement["_" + sEvent + fnHandler]()}, oElement.attachEvent("on" + sEvent, oElement[sEvent + fnHandler]))
排列开是 ( oElement["_" + sEvent + fnHandler] = fnHandler,
oElement[sEvent + fnHandler] = function () {oElement["_" + sEvent + fnHandler]()}, oElement.attachEvent("on" + sEvent, oElement[sEvent + fnHandler]) )在上一篇中,这一句是 oElement.attachEvent("on" + sEvent, fnHandler)不明白为什么要化简为繁,如果不考虑数组在别的地方会使用的话,上面的代码可以简化为:
oElement.attachEvent("on" + sEvent, function () {fnHandler()}) 这样貌似与上篇并无一二呀
试实了一下,结果一样
var fnHan = function(){console.log(123)}function logg(f){f();}logg(fnHan); //123logg(function(){fnHan();}); //123